Course Goal / Objective
The purpose of the lesson is to ensure that teacher candidates perform succesfully laboratory practices related to science and technology education, teacher candidates use science process skills effectively when performing these procedures, teacher candidates use neccesary approach methods and techinics effectively when performing these procedures, teacher candidates understand how to prepare environments making a connection between the events of daily life and science topics.
Course Content
The importance and purpose of the laboratory practice in scienc and technology education Rules to be observed in laboratory, laboratory safety Tools and equipment used in laboratory applications The role and importance of scientific process skills in the laboratory practice Methods and techniques used in laboratory applications Experiment types carried out in the laboratory It is found to be which experiments are associated with which acquisitions and which grade level primary school third grade level laboratory experiments (planning of experiments, execution, reporting and evaluating the results).

Course Learning Outcomes
| Order | Course Learning Outcomes |
|---|---|
| LO01 | Teacher candidates knows the importance and role of laboratory practices in science and technology education |
| LO02 | Teacher candidates recognizes the necessary precautions and rules to be observed and knows how to take precautions in the case of potential in laboratory |
| LO03 | Teacher candidate use effectively their science process skills in laboratory applications |
| LO04 | Teacher candidates use different method and techniques in laboratory studies |
| LO05 | Teacher candidates knows tools used in the laboratory and use effectively these tools according to their functions |
